The ukulele is a small-sized string instrument developed in Hawaii in the 19th century, with a delightfully cheerful and recognizable sound. Basically, you could call it a four-string guitar. Ukelele is also called uke by another name. The ukulele is a good instrument for beginners, as it is easy to get to know the world of stringed instruments. The sound and volume of the ukulele vary depending on the size and construction. The ukulele arrived in Finland during the 1920s, and after a while, it was already advertised in music stores as a real instrument. Today there are several ukulele orchestras in Finland. Ukulele is common in teaching and band use, playing is taught in civic colleges and schools all over Finland.

 

The most common ukulele types from smallest to largest

 

There are four different sizes of ukuleles. The most common of the ukuleles, the soprano ukulele is the smallest and brightest of all. The larger-sized, concert, tenor, and baritone ukuleles have a fuller sound. There is also a bass ukulele that is tuned like a real bass guitar.

 

The best Ukulele type for beginners?

 

The soprano or concert ukulele is usually the best and recommended ukulele for beginners due to its smaller size and easier playability. The sound of these ukulele types is also the most traditional and recognizable.

The best type of ukulele for a beginner depends on several factors, including personal preference, hand size, and playing style.
